#552789 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#552789 is composed of 33.3% red, 15.3% green and 53.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 38% cyan, 71.5%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.3% black. It has a hue angle of 268.2 degrees, a saturation of 55.7% and a lightness of 34.5%. #552789 color hex could be obtained by blending #aa4eff with #000013. Closest websafe color is: #663399.

Shades and Tints of #552789

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#09040f is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#552789

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#58565a is the less saturated color, while #5305ab is the most saturated one.
